Design for a medal celebrating the birth of the Dauphin

Maker(s)

Draughtsman: Saint Aubin, Augustin de

Entities

Categories

Legal notes

From the Biffen Fund.

Measurements and weight

Diameter: 176 mm

Acquisition and important dates

Method of acquisition: Bought (1996) by Robinson, Christopher J.

School or Style

French

Materials used in production

Grey wash
Black ink
Brown wash
Graphite

Components of the work

Support composed of laid paper

Techniques used in production

Drawing : Pen and black ink, brown and grey wash over graphite on laid paper, laid down

Inscription or legends present

  • Text: A.S. inv.
  • Location: Lower right
  • Method of creation: Brown ink
  • Type: Signature
  • Text: SOLEMNIA DELPHINI NATALITIA / REGE ET REGINA / URBEM INVISENTIBUS / MDCCLXXXII
  • Location: Lower
  • Method of creation: Brown ink
